What the job involves
- Reporting To: Head of Marketing Communications.
- Kaluza, the Energy Intelligence Platform, is building a world-class marketing function to drive revenue and establish category leadership.
- We're looking for a highly strategic Events Marketing Manager to architect an events programme that drives commercial growth, builds brand equity, and positions Kaluza as the defining voice in Energy Intelligence.
- This is a high-ownership role at the intersection of Sales and Marketing.
- You'll work hand-in-glove with our Sales and Product teams to design experiences that open doors, accelerate deals, and put Kaluza in front of the right people at the right moments.
- This is your core priority. You'll build and run a best-in-class owned events programme that generates pipeline, deepens relationships with prospects, partners, and investors - and builds the community that defines the Energy Intelligence category.
- Design and execute high-impact breakfast briefings, executive roundtables, and intimate dinners targeted at senior energy and utility leaders, tech partners, and industry influencers.
- Build a consistent community around Kaluza's Energy Intelligence proposition.
- Work closely with Sales to ensure every event drives pipeline, accelerates deals, and supports origination.
- Own the strategy and delivery of Kaluza's flagship annual summit for 300+ global energy leaders.
- Every event puts the right people in the room, moves commercial conversations forward, and reinforces Kaluza's position as the category leader.
- Identify and activate co-hosted opportunities with strategic partners to extend reach and credibility.
- Work with Product and Sales to bring Kaluza's Energy Intelligence Platform to life through compelling live and digital experiences.
- Profile our speakers as authoritative voices in the energy transition, in lockstep with Comms.
- Maintain a selective, ROI-focused calendar of industry events aligned to target markets.
- Negotiate sponsorships and deliver bold brand activations that make Kaluza unmissable.
- Define and track KPIs so every activation serves both brand authority and measurable lead generation.
